City Experiences & Nature Exploration in Japan

Day 1: City Vibes in Tokyo
Tokyo, Japan on July 19, 2024
8:00AM
Tsukiji Fish Market
Immerse yourself in the bustling atmosphere of Tsukiji Fish Market and enjoy a fresh sushi breakfast.
Take the metro to Tsukiji Station.
JPY 2000, 2 hours
11:00AM
Senso-ji Temple
Experience the historic charm of Senso-ji Temple in Asakusa, a perfect blend of spiritual tranquillity and vibrant street markets.
Take a short walk or rickshaw ride to Asakusa.
Free, 1.5 hours
1:00PM
Shibuya Crossing
Witness the iconic Shibuya Crossing in action and have lunch at a local restaurant.
Travel by train to Shibuya Station.
JPY 1500, 1 hour
3:00PM
Meiji Shrine
Find peace at Meiji Shrine amidst the serene forest of Yoyogi Park.
Take a short walk from Harajuku Station.
Free, 1 hour
5:00PM
Shinjuku Gyoen National Garden
Relax and enjoy the beauty of Shinjuku Gyoen National Garden before dinner.
Short walk from Shinjuku Station.
JPY 500, 1 hour
7:00PM
Dinner at a Izakaya
Feast on delicious Japanese dishes and drinks at an Izakaya (Japanese gastropub) in Shinjuku.
Head to Golden Gai area for a selection of Izakayas.
JPY 3000, 2 hours
Find Hotels in Tokyo
Day 2: Relaxation in Hakone
Hakone, Japan on July 20, 2024
9:00AM
Hakone Open-Air Museum
Stroll through beautifully curated outdoor artworks at the Hakone Open-Air Museum.
Take a bus or taxi from Hakone-Yumoto Station.
JPY 1600, 2 hours
12:00PM
Lake Ashi Cruise
Enjoy a scenic cruise on Lake Ashi with views of Mount Fuji on clear days.
Take a bus to Moto-Hakone Port.
JPY 1000, 1.5 hours
2:00PM
Hakone Shrine
Visit the picturesque Hakone Shrine nestled along the shores of Lake Ashi.
Short walk from the port.
JPY 500, 1 hour
4:00PM
Onsen Experience
Indulge in a traditional Japanese onsen (hot spring bath) to relax and rejuvenate.
Return to your ryokan or visit a local onsen.
JPY 1500, 2 hours
7:00PM
Kaiseki Dinner
Savour a multi-course kaiseki dinner at your ryokan, offering a culinary journey through seasonal flavours.
Dine at your ryokan or a local restaurant.
JPY 8000, 2 hours
Find Hotels in Hakone
Day 3: Historical Kyoto
Kyoto, Japan on July 21, 2024
8:00AM
Fushimi Inari Taisha
Start your day with a visit to the iconic vermilion torii gates of Fushimi Inari Taisha.
Take a train to Inari Station.
Free, 2 hours
11:00AM
Arashiyama Bamboo Grove
Explore the enchanting Arashiyama Bamboo Grove, a tranquil natural wonder in the outskirts of Kyoto.
Take a train to Arashiyama Station.
Free, 1.5 hours
1:00PM
Higashiyama District
Wander through the traditional streets of Higashiyama District, lined with quaint shops and teahouses.
Take a bus to Gion.
Free, 1 hour
3:00PM
Kiyomizu-dera Temple
Visit the historic Kiyomizu-dera Temple and enjoy panoramic views of Kyoto from its wooden veranda.
Short walk from Higashiyama District.
JPY 400, 1 hour
5:00PM
Nishiki Market
Browse the vibrant stalls of Nishiki Market and savour local street food delicacies.
Walk to Nishiki Market in central Kyoto.
Varies, 1 hour
7:00PM
Kaiseki Ryori Dinner
Indulge in a traditional kaiseki ryori dinner at a Kyoto restaurant, showcasing seasonal ingredients and exquisite presentation.
Dine at a local kaiseki restaurant.
JPY 6000, 2 hours
Find Hotels in Kyoto
Day 4: Peaceful Hiroshima
Hiroshima, Japan on July 22, 2024
9:00AM
Hiroshima Peace Memorial Park
Reflect on history at the Hiroshima Peace Memorial Park and Atomic Bomb Dome, symbols of resilience and peace.
Take a tram to Genbaku Dome-Mae Station.
Free, 2 hours
12:00PM
Okonomiyaki Lunch
Taste Hiroshima's famous okonomiyaki, a savoury pancake layered with ingredients of your choice.
Try a local okonomiyaki restaurant in the city.
JPY 1500, 1 hour
2:00PM
Miyajima Island
Take a ferry to Miyajima Island to visit the iconic red torii gate of Itsukushima Shrine set in the sea.
From Hiroshima, take a train and ferry to the island.
JPY 2000, 2 hours
5:00PM
Mount Misen Hike
Hike to the summit of Mount Misen for breathtaking views of the Seto Inland Sea and beyond.
Start the trail from the ropeway station.
JPY 1000, 2 hours
7:00PM
Seafood Dinner
Enjoy a fresh seafood dinner on Miyajima Island, featuring local delicacies from the Seto Inland Sea.
Dine at a waterfront restaurant on the island.
JPY 3000, 2 hours
Find Hotels in Hiroshima
Day 5: Vibrant Osaka
Osaka, Japan on July 23, 2024
9:00AM
Osaka Castle
Explore the historic Osaka Castle and its surrounding park for a glimpse into the city's feudal past.
Take a train to Osakajokoen Station.
JPY 600, 2 hours
12:00PM
Street Food Lunch at Dotonbori
Indulge in Osaka's best street food along the vibrant canal of Dotonbori, a food lover's paradise.
Walk to Dotonbori from the castle.
JPY 2000, 1 hour
2:00PM
Shitenno-ji Temple
Visit one of Japan's oldest temples, Shitenno-ji, and admire its serene architecture and gardens.
Take a train to Shitenno-ji-mae Yuhigaoka Station.
JPY 300, 1 hour
4:00PM
Kuromon Ichiba Market
Stroll through Kuromon Ichiba Market, known as 'Osaka's Kitchen', to sample local delicacies and shop for souvenirs.
Short walk from Nippombashi Station.
Varies, 1 hour
6:00PM
Umeda Sky Building
Ascend to the top of Umeda Sky Building for panoramic views of Osaka's skyline at dusk.
Take a train to Umeda Station.
JPY 1000, 1 hour
8:00PM
Dinner at an Okonomiyaki Restaurant
Treat yourself to Osaka's signature dish, okonomiyaki, at a local restaurant in the city.
Recommendation: Visit a popular okonomiyaki restaurant in Umeda or Namba area.
JPY 2500, 1.5 hours
Find Hotels in Osaka
Day 6: Historic Nara
Nara, Japan on July 24, 2024
9:00AM
Todai-ji Temple
Marvel at the immense Great Buddha statue housed in Todai-ji Temple, a UNESCO World Heritage site.
Take a train to Nara Station and walk to the temple.
JPY 1000, 2 hours
12:00PM
Nara Park
Stroll through Nara Park and interact with the friendly deer roaming freely in this serene green space.
Walk from Todai-ji Temple to Nara Park.
Free, 1 hour
2:00PM
Kasuga Taisha Shrine
Visit the beautiful Kasuga Taisha Shrine, known for its hundreds of hanging lanterns that create a mystical atmosphere.
Short walk from Nara Park.
JPY 500, 1 hour
4:00PM
Traditional Tea Ceremony
Experience a traditional Japanese tea ceremony in a tea house nestled in the park.
Participate in a tea ceremony offered in the shrine precincts.
JPY 1500, 1 hour
6:00PM
Dinner in Nara
Enjoy a delicious dinner at a local restaurant in Nara, sampling regional delicacies.
Explore the dining options around Nara Station.
JPY 2000, 1.5 hours
Find Hotels in Nara
Day 7: Return to Tokyo
Tokyo, Japan on July 25, 2024
9:00AM
Tokyo Skytree
Get a bird's eye view of Tokyo from the observation decks of Tokyo Skytree, one of the tallest towers in the world.
Take a train to Oshiage Station.
JPY 3000, 2 hours
12:00PM
Asakusa District
Explore the historic Asakusa District, home to the famous Senso-ji Temple and traditional Nakamise shopping street.
Walk from Tokyo Skytree to Asakusa.
Free, 1 hour
2:00PM
Odaiba
Visit the futuristic island of Odaiba, known for its high-tech attractions and waterfront views.
Take the Yurikamome Line to Odaiba.
Varies, 2 hours
5:00PM
Final Shopping
Shop for souvenirs and last-minute gifts at Tokyo's popular shopping districts like Ginza or Shibuya.
Take the train to your preferred shopping district.
Varies, 2 hours
7:00PM
Farewell Dinner
End your journey with a memorable farewell dinner at a fine dining restaurant in Tokyo, reflecting on your incredible experiences in Japan.
Choose a renowned restaurant in Tokyo for a special dining experience.
JPY 5000, 2 hours
Find Hotels in Tokyo
